Softball: Mitchell Named LEC Pitcher of the Year & First-Team, Chatfield Named to All-Rookie Team

WILLIMANTIC, Conn. – Two Warriors received Little East Conference Honors on Thursday for their accomplishments during Eastern's 2026 softball season. Elizabeth Mitchell (Coventry) was named the Little East Conference Pitcher of the Year and First Team All-LEC, while Leah Chatfield (Naugatuck) was named to the LEC All-Rookie Team. The Warriors were 23-18 (10-6 LEC) in 2026, qualifying for the Little East Conference Playoffs as a #4 seed and going 1-2 in the double-elimination tournament, defeating third-seeded Plymouth State University by a score of 3-2 in Eastern's second game.
 
LEC Pitcher of the Year & First Team All-LEC
Elizabeth Mitchell, So., Coventry (Coventry)
Mitchell is named the LEC Pitcher of the Year and First Team All-LEC for the second consecutive time. She becomes Eastern's first repeat Pitcher of the Year since Molly Rathbun won the award from 2010-2012. Mitchell was also named the LEC Rookie of the Year and made the LEC All-Rookie Team in the 2025 season. She made 28 appearances as a pitcher, starting 19 games and pitching 17 complete games, with five shutouts, five saves, and a record of 12-8, all of which are team-leading numbers. In 137.2 innings, Mitchell allowed 126 hits, 38 walks, and had 112 strikeouts with an ERA of 2.08. As a hitter, she had a .351 batting average, with 16 RBIs, 25 runs, and two home runs.

LEC All-Rookie Team
Leah Chatfield, Fy., Naugatuck (Naugatuck)
Chatfield is named to the LEC All-Rookie Team as a designated player and pitcher in her first season with the program. In 25 appearances as a hitter, she made 14 starts and led the Warriors with a .432 batting average (37 total ABs) with eight RBIs and two runs. She had two putouts and 21 assists in the field. As a pitcher, Chatfield made 14 appearances and started 11 games, pitching one complete game and possessing a record of 4-6. In 59 innings, she allowed 78 hits and had 36 strikeouts, with an ERA of 5.93.
